The POLYRACK TECH-GROUP has recently obtained certification according to DIN EN ISO 3834 and offers fusion-welded sheet metal and profile casess as well as control cabinets according to ISO 3834.
ISO 3834 guarantees high-quality fusion-welded components and constructions. The process places extensive demands on personnel, machines and systems as well as on the necessary documentation. "The quality of a welded joint is often difficult or impossible to assess. This certification gives our customers the certainty to receive only cases and control cabinets with absolutely high-quality welded joints," explains Vitalij Linker, international welding technician and deputy production manager at POLYRACK.
POLYRACK has obtained the ISO 3834 welding certificate for the use of aluminium or chrome-nickel-steel for products that are realised with a welded joint. The certificate is particularly relevant for industry-specific applications in mechanical and systems engineering as well as in medical technology, especially for cases with requirements for reliable protective properties or use in rough environmental conditions. Upon customer request, POLYRACK qualifies further welding processes and materials. At POLYRACK, this is already taken into account during the development phase of a project in coordination with the customer and the respective requirements.

The FerroRAIL-series meets besides the demanding requirements in the railway and transportation market also the specific demands of the French railways SNCF towards electronic components.
This particularly includes the standard EN 50155, which combines important standards for on track vehicles: it regulates aspects such as power distribution, isolation coordination, electromagnetic compatibility, shock and vibration resistance (NF EN 61373) as well as special fire and smoke protection standards (NF 16- 101/102, class F1, I2). In addition, the FerroRAIL series corresponds to the standards NF F 60-005 as well as NF F 67-012 and NF F 60-002 (mechanical test for French rail vehicles).
Depending on the application-specific use different constructions can be realized with single components of the series. The basic constructions are available in two designs: standard products have a side plate extension as well as a cable distribution frame, the IEEE-versions are also available in a shortened version and shielded with EMC-springs. In order to design the basic constructions vibration-proof, the side plate and mounting brackets as well as the rear corner brackets are positively tox-joined and the horizontal rails secured with two screws each side.
Various assembly and accessory parts match the use in different domains. This includes for example standardized guidance profiles or coding pins. Furthermore card guides made of polycarbonate (PC) are used.
Straubenhardt, 30. June 2016 – The robust subracks series Future from the POLYRACK TECH-GROUP can be individually configured. It is designed for different shielding concepts and applications in harsh environments such as railway technology.For applications in demanding environment POLYRACK developed its Future subracks exceptionally robust. Thanks to the securing of the heavy-duty rails with two screws each side as well as the tox-joined version of the side plates the series Future meets the requirements on a „vibration resistant“ product and therefore corresponds for use at the Deutsche Bahn (according to LESDB) as well as the French railway system (NF-F).Depending on the demands various configurations can be combined with the standard parts of the series Future. The basic constructions are differing in vibration resistance and shielding concept. The shielding concept “spring” carries a groove for insertion in the mounting bracket while the concept “gasket” shows a detail for a self-adhesive strip in a CuNi coated fabric. POLYRACK also has a compatible version according to IEEE 1101.1/IEEE 1101.10 with front extrusions and ejector handle perforation in its product range. Combinations of positively tox-joined and with two screws secured side plate mounting brackets and side plate corner brackets ensure a robust construction. Due to the profile positioning in 10mm increments a dual construction is also possible.Further versions can be individually configured by single components. An example for a customer-specific solution is a subrack based on the Futureseries that was successfully certified according to EN 60068 by POLYRACK. With its weight of 10 kg it withstands shock loads up to 5G and is suitable for use in environments with strong mechanical load, such as in rail wagons, in power plants, in mines or lorries. Besides the development and customerspecific adaptions up to the complete product solution POLYRACK also provides the certification of the subracks with accredited partners, e.g. the TÜV Rheinland.
RAPP Kunststofftechnik certified according to ISO/TS 16949 Straubenhardt (Germany), May 10, 2016 – The RAPP Kunststofftechnik GmbH, a company of the POLYRACK TECH-GROUP, has successfully passed the certification according to ISO/TS 16949. The ISO/TS 16949 is the globally valid certification standard for the quality management of the automobile industry.„With this certification we are able to officially verify our very high manufacturing level. This gives our customers the security of getting the quality and reliability they need from POLYRACK - with regard to the products as well as regarding all processes“, says Maximilian Schober, VP of Sales & Marketing at the RAPP Kunststofftechnik.The automobile industry is among the growth markets of the POLYRACK TECH-GROUP. The company has been recording outstanding growth for some years within this segment with a particularly high demand for customer-specific enclosure and systems solutions in the field of plastics technology as well as their processing.Besides the ISO TS 16949, the RAPP Kunststofftechnik GmbH and the POLYRACK Electronic-Aufbausysteme GmbH, both members of the POLYRACK TECH-GROUP, are also certified according to ISO 9001:2008 (quality) und ISO 14001:2009 (environment). The energy management according to ISO 50001 is currently undergoing the regular re-certification. The certification according to ISO 9100 (quality management system for suppliers of the aerospace industry) is currently in preparation
Straubenhardt (Germany), April 25, 2016 – The POLYRACK TECH-GROUP now offers a multifunctional case solution for the form factor eNUC. It is based on the modular series EmbedTEC.
The EmbedTEC enclosure solution for the form factor eNUC (embedded Next Unit of Computing) consists of a visually appealing aluminium table top case (134 x 112 x 45mm). It comes with a changeable front I/OShield as well as a massive aluminium cover for the heat dissipation. The cover might as well be replaced by a heat sink to get a higher performance. Alternatively, perforated side panels or small fans can be used for a higher cooling performance. This new eNUC enclosure solution of the EmbedTEC family can either be used as a table top case or can be mounted on the wall with an adaptor, a Vesa-mounting fixture or with a top-hat rail in different alignments.
